@charset "utf-8";
/* CSS Document */
*{ margin:0; padding:0;}
body{ font-family:"微软雅黑"; font-size:16px;  background-position:center; background-repeat:no-repeat; background-position:top;}
#top{ height:70px;}
#top1{ height:90px; color:#000;}
.topn{ width:1260px; height:70px; margin:0 auto;}
#logo{ width:416px; height:60px; margin-top:5px; float:left;}
.nav{ width:620px; height:70px; float:left; line-height:70px; margin-left:100px;}
#banner{ height:600px; background-image:url(images/banner.jpg); background-position:center; background-repeat:no-repeat;}

.a1:link{text-decoration:none; color:#3c3c3c; font-size:16px; font-weight:bold;}
.a1:visited{text-decoration:none; color:#3c3c3c;}
.a1:hover{text-decoration:underline; color:#3c3c3c;}
.a1:active{text-decoration:none; color:#3c3c3c;}

.a2:link{text-decoration:none; color:#3c3c3c; font-weight:bold;}
.a2:visited{text-decoration:none; color:#3c3c3c; font-weight:bold;}
.a2:hover{text-decoration:underline; color:#3c3c3c; font-weight:bold;}
.a2:active{text-decoration:none; color:#3c3c3c; font-weight:bold;}

.a4:link{text-decoration:none; color:#000; font-size:18px;}
.a4:visited{text-decoration:none; color:#000;}
.a4:hover{text-decoration:underline; color:#000;}
.a4:active{text-decoration:none; color:#000;}

.a3:link{text-decoration:none; color:#000;}
.a3:visited{text-decoration:none; color:#000;}
.a3:hover{text-decoration:underline; color:#000;}
.a3:active{text-decoration:none; color:#fff;}

.a6:link{text-decoration:none; color:#F00; font-size:16px; font-weight:bold;}
.a6:visited{text-decoration:none; color:#F00; font-size:16px; font-weight:bold;}
.a6:hover{text-decoration:underline; color:#F00; font-size:16px; font-weight:bold;}
.a6:active{text-decoration:none; color:#F00; font-size:16px; font-weight:bold;}

.a5:link{text-decoration:none; color:#fff; font-size:16px;}
.a5:visited{text-decoration:none; color:#fff; font-size:16px;}
.a5:hover{text-decoration:underline; color:#fff; font-size:16px;}
.a5:active{text-decoration:none; color:#fff; font-size:16px;}

.dz{ width:100px; height:70px; float:right; line-height:70px; text-align:center;}
#ss{ width:650px; height:80px; background-color:#FFF; margin:0 auto; margin-top:300px;}
#gg{ height:168px; background-image:url(images/gg.jpg); background-position:center; background-repeat:no-repeat;}
.chanpin{ height:1120px; background-color:#f2f2f2;}
.cp{ width:1200px; height:760px; margin:0 auto; background-color:#FFF;}
.xw01{ width:1200px; height:360px; margin:0 auto; background-color:#FFF; margin-bottom:25px;}
.cpbt{ width:1200px; height:60px; text-align:center; margin:0 auto; font-size:22px;  line-height:60px; color:#418cd3;}
.tu{ height:310px; margin-top:30px; line-height:33px;}
.xw{ height:280px; margin-top:15px;}
.gg1{ height:365px; background-image:url(images/gg1.jpg); background-position:center; background-repeat:no-repeat;}
#bom1{ height:61px; background-color:#e6e6e6; text-align:center; line-height:61px;}

#bottom{ height:95px; background-color:#333333; color:#FFF;}
.bomm{ width:900px; height:65px; margin:0 auto; text-align:center; line-height:32px;}
.brt{ width:340px; height:60px; float:right; line-height:60px; color:#999999; margin-top:22px; font-size:14px;}

#banner01{ height:260px; background-image:url(images/banner01.jpg); background-position:center; background-repeat: no-repeat;}


#login{ width:350px; height:320px; background-color:#FFF; font-size:14px; margin:0 auto; margin-top:20px; border:1px #CCCCCC solid;}
.lbt{ width:350px; height:40px; margin:0 auto; margin-top:10px; border-bottom:1px dashed #CCC; text-align:center; line-height:40px; font-size:18px; font-weight:bold;}
.dl01{ width:310px; height:30px; margin:0 auto; margin-top:30px;}
.jm{width:380px; height:30px; margin:0 auto; margin-top:30px; font-size:12px; line-height:30px;}
.jm01{ width:220px; height:30px; float:left; line-height:30px;}
.jm02{ width:100px; float:left; color:#930; height:30px; line-height:30px; margin-left:80px;}
.jm03{ width:300px; height:30px; float:left; line-height:30px;}
.s01{ width:240px; height:24px; color:#666;}
.s02{ width:130px; height:24px; color:#666;}
.btn01{ width:164px; height:38px; margin:0 auto; margin-top:30px;}
.ts01{ width:170px; height:30px; margin:0 auto; margin-top:20px;}
#zhuce{width:380px; height:460px; background-color:#FFF; font-size:15px; margin:0 auto; border:1px #CCCCCC solid; margin-top:20px;}

.yp01{ width:286px; height:305px; float:left; border:1px #dadada solid; font-size:14px; margin-left:6px;}
.yp02{ width:286px; height:305px; float:left; border:1px #dadada solid; font-size:14px; margin-left:12px;}
.f1{ font-size:20px; font-weight:bold;}

.hyjg{ width:937px; height:137px; margin:0 auto;}
.hy01{ width:169px; height:137px; float:left;}
.hy02{ width:169px; height:137px; float:left; margin-left:23px;}
.zbtn{ width:200px; height:50px; margin:0 auto; margin-top:60px;}
.js{ width:460px; height:60px; margin:0 auto; margin-top:40px; text-align:center;}

.t1{ height:40px; border:1px #CCCCCC solid; line-height:40px; padding-left:7px;}
.t2{ height:40px; border-top:1px #CCCCCC solid; border-bottom:1px #CCCCCC solid;; border-right:1px #CCCCCC solid;; line-height:40px; padding-left:7px;}
.t3{ height:40px; background-color:#e6eef2; border-left:1px #CCCCCC solid;; border-bottom:1px #CCCCCC solid; border-right:1px #CCCCCC solid;; line-height:40px; padding-left:7px; padding-left:7px;}
.t4{ height:40px; background-color:#e6eef2; border-bottom:1px #CCCCCC solid;; border-right:1px #CCCCCC solid;; line-height:40px; padding-left:7px;}
.t5{ height:40px; border-left:1px #CCCCCC solid;; border-bottom:1px #CCCCCC solid; border-right:1px #CCCCCC solid;; line-height:40px; padding-left:7px; padding-left:7px;}
.t6{ height:40px;  border-bottom:1px #CCCCCC solid;; border-right:1px #CCCCCC solid;; line-height:40px; padding-left:7px;}
.s1{ font-size:16px; font-weight:bold; line-height:35px;}

.gsjs{ width:1200px; height:400px; margin:0 auto;}
.js01{ height:400px; width:550px; float:left; background-image:url(images/qxtu.jpg);}
.js02{ height:400px; width:570px; float:right;}
.s2{ color:#003487; font-size:32px; line-height:45px;}

